A Professional Certificate in Microfinance for Designers equips participants with the skills to design impactful and user-centered financial products and services for microfinance institutions (MFIs). This specialized training focuses on understanding the unique needs and challenges of microfinance clients, leading to the creation of more effective and inclusive solutions.
Learning outcomes include mastering user research methodologies within the microfinance context, developing financial literacy tools, designing appropriate mobile banking solutions, and understanding the regulatory landscape of microfinance. Graduates will be proficient in designing for accessibility and inclusivity, crucial for serving marginalized communities.
The program duration varies, typically ranging from several weeks to a few months, depending on the specific institution offering the certificate. A flexible online format is often available, accommodating diverse schedules and geographical locations. This allows for global participation in microfinance initiatives.

A Professional Certificate in Microfinance is increasingly significant for designers in the UK's evolving market. The UK microfinance sector, while relatively small compared to some global counterparts, is experiencing growth, driven by increasing demand for accessible financial services and social impact initiatives. This trend presents unique opportunities for designers.
Understanding the principles of microfinance allows designers to create user-friendly and culturally sensitive products and services that cater to the specific needs of microfinance clients. This includes designing effective interfaces for mobile banking apps, creating visually engaging educational materials, and developing accessible marketing campaigns. According to recent reports, over 600,000 UK adults are financially excluded, creating a significant target market for inclusive financial services.
